If all you want to do is have people call or chat with you over Skype, then simply use the form to specify the type of button you want, and paste its code snippet into your web page. Skype buttons provide you with a generated block of HTML that has a Skype URI at its core. However, your web page must determine whether a Skype client is installed, and take the appropriate action if it is not. Of course, because using a Skype URI on a web page is really no different than using any other hyperlink, you can always just set the value of your anchor tag's href attribute to the Skype URI. Skype provides two ways for using Skype URIs in your web pages:Įach of these approaches additionally determines whether a Skype client is installed, and takes the appropriate action.

Click the camera icon to stop sending video, and the microphone icon to mute audio. Don’t forget to un-mute when you want to chime in!Ĭall controls will only display during an audio or video call. It will improve the experience for everyone. If you hear someone pounding away on a keyboard (or other background noise), ask your participants to mute their mics. You may need to ask other participants to adjust their audio settings too.īest practice tip: Your mic should always be muted when you are not talking. If you hear yourself in a “loop” or echo, mute your microphone, then turn down your volume. Note: Using a headset helps keep feedback from impacting your conference call. Navigate to the Audio/Video tab to adjust the settings. To adjust microphone, speaker, and camera settings, click Skype for Business in the menu-bar, then Preferences. Note: many external (USB) cameras have integrated microphones. When you select a working microphone, you will see its level indicator moving. Go to Tools –> Audio Device Settings or Video Device Settings.įrom the Audio Device settings, select the microphone and speakers (integrated or headphone out port) you wish to use.
